Unusual six- and eight-coordinated cadmium(II) malonate complex: relevance to 113Cd NMR probe of metal binding sites on metalloproteins

The 113Cd NMR spectrum of polymeric tetraaquobis(malonato)dicadmium(II)1 is characterized by two resonances and its crystal structure shows two cadmium sites in distinct chemical environments; the six- and eight-coordinate sites formed by oxygen donors are correlated with chemical shifts at δ 18 and –107, respectively.
